Australian Bauxite completes shipments

19th September 2017 By: Esmarie Iannucci - Creamer Media Senior Deputy Editor: Australasia

PERTH (miningweekly.com) – ASX-listed bauxite producer Australian Bauxite has delivered 30 000 t of bauxite ahead of schedule, from its Bald Hill mine, in Tasmania.

The customer will pay 90% of the invoice value immediately, with the balance due on proof of weight.

Australian Bauxite noted that because the delivery was completed three weeks ahead of schedule, an additional 5 000 t of a different cement-grade specification has been agreed, and will be carried in a separate hold in the same ship.

The company said that the multi-product transport arrangement was how Australian Bauxite could deliver bauxite on several specifications in separate ship holds for delivery to separate customers, allowing for cheaper transport costs and the ability to service each customer’s specific grade requirements.

Meanwhile, Australian Bauxite has also restarted bauxite sales into the fertilizer industry over the past month, with the company expected to continue at low tonnage for the rest of the year.
